Radiographs (X-rays) of a normal … WebPuppies with hip dysplasia often have more discomfort at some times than at other times. There can be periods of soreness and then apparent recovery even though the disorder is present the whole time. Recurrences of the soreness are common, though. It is a good idea to consider X-rays if you see a pattern of intermittent lameness in a young dog.

Web2 de mar. de 2024 · Canine hip dysplasia (CHD) is a condition that emerges as dogs grow and results in the instability or loose fitting (laxity) of the hip joint. PennHIP X-rays. Hip joint laxity is responsible for potential clinical signs of hip pain, leading to joint changes and thus osteoarthritis (OA). The hip joint is a ball-and-socket joint in which the ball ...

Perthes disease, also known as Legg-Calvé-Perthes disease, is an idiopathic avascular necrosis of the proximal femoral epiphysis. It occurs more commonly in boys, typically between 5 and 8 years of age, but may range from the ages 3-12.
